
Senior Staff Machine Learning Engineer, Relevance and Personalization
Airbnb
full-time
Posted on:
Location Type: Remote
Location: United States
Visit company websiteExplore more
Salary
💰 $252,000 - $315,000 per year
Job Level
About the role
- Join Airbnb’s Relevance and Personalization team, where you’ll have a unique opportunity to shape the discovery experience for over 150M global users!
- Take the lead on projects that power search and recommendations across the entire Airbnb platform.
- Design and deploy state-of-the-art ranking algorithms, deploying robust systems that optimize Airbnb’s most important business goals.
- Our team pushes the boundaries of AI and machine learning throughout the search ranking stack, from data pipelines to feature engineering, model innovation, real-time serving, and large-scale experimentation.
- Work collaboratively with cross-functional partners including software engineers, product managers, operations and data scientists.
Requirements
- 12+ years of industry experience in applied ML/AI, inclusive MS or PhD in relevant fields.
- Strong programming (Scala / Python / Java / C++ or equivalent) and data engineering skills.
- Deep understanding of ML/AI best practices (e.g. training/serving skew minimization, A/B test, feature engineering, feature/model selection), algorithms (e.g. neural networks/deep learning, optimization) and domains (e.g. natural language processing, computer vision, personalization, search and recommendation, marketplace optimization, anomaly detection).
- Experience with 3 or more of these technologies: Tensorflow, PyTorch, Kubernetes, Spark, Airflow (or equivalent), Kafka (or equivalent), data warehouse (e.g. Hive).
- Industry experience building end-to-end ML/AI infrastructure and/or building and productionizing ML models.
- Exposure to architectural patterns of a large, high-scale software applications (e.g., well-designed APIs, high volume data pipelines, efficient algorithms, models).
- Experience with test driven development, familiar with A/B testing, incremental delivery and deployment.
Benefits
- This role may also be eligible for bonus, equity, benefits, and Employee Travel Credits.
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
machine learningartificial intelligenceprogrammingdata engineeringfeature engineeringneural networksdeep learningoptimizationnatural language processingcomputer vision
Soft Skills
collaborationleadershipcommunication
Certifications
MSPhD